Trop tard : une mélancolie saisissante Dans "Trop tard", Charles Arthur Fries capture un moment d'introspection poignante, où les couleurs chaudes et les ombres délicates s'entrelacent pour créer une atmosphère de nostalgie. La composition, centrée sur une figure humaine, évoque une solitude profonde, renforcée par le choix des teintes terreuses qui plongent le spectateur dans une réflexion sur le temps qui passe. Les coups de pinceau, à la fois fluides et précis, témoignent d'une maîtrise technique qui permet à l'œuvre de respirer, tout en invitant à une contemplation silencieuse. Ce tableau, à la fois simple et complexe, nous rappelle l'importance de chaque instant. Charles Arthur Fries : un maître du réalisme américain Charles Arthur Fries, actif à la fin du XIXe et au début du XXe siècle, est un peintre américain reconnu pour son approche réaliste et ses paysages évocateurs. Influencé par le mouvement impressionniste, il a su intégrer des éléments de lumière et de couleur qui caractérisent son style unique. Son œuvre se distingue par une attention particulière aux détails et une capacité à transmettre des émotions profondes à travers des scènes de la vie quotidienne. "Trop tard" s'inscrit dans une période où l'art américain cherchait à se définir, et Fries, par sa sensibilité, a contribué à enrichir ce dialogue artistique.
